Turkish Delight
2 cup sugar
1/2 cup cornstarch
1 1/2 cup water
1/2 tsp cream of tartar
2 Tbsp rosewater OR one of the following to taste:
1/2 tsp rose food flavoring
1/4 cup fruit juice
1 Tbsp vanilla extract
1 Tbsp orange extract
1 Tbsp Creme de menthe liqueur
Food coloring (optional)
1/2 cup chopped toasted pistachios or almonds (optional)
confectioner's sugar, granulated sugar, or desiccated coconut for
dusting
1 cup equals 250 ml
Combine sugar, 1 cup water, cream of tartar, and flavoring(s) in a small
saucepan and bring to a boil. In a separate bowl, combine cornstarch
with remaining water, mix completely, and slowly stir into sugar
mixture. Boil over medium-low heat for 20-30 minutes, until the mixture
reaches "Firm-ball stage," or 248 F (120 C) on a candy thermometer.
Apply non-stick cooking spray to a form (ice cube trays will do nicely,
though not plastic ones), shallow pie pan, or jelly-roll pan. Pour the
hot mixture into the pan or form and allow to set. When cool, release
from form or cut into cubes as applicable and roll each piece in
powdered sugar, granulated sugar, or coconut.
Store at room temperature in airtight container.
Note: with the exception of the sugar, cornstarch, water, cream of
tartar, and cooking technique, this recipe may be greatly altered
according to taste and/or occasion.
